How they compare
Seychelles currently reports 4.1% against 1.1% in UNICEF: Europe and Central Asia Programme Countries, a difference of 3.0%.
That makes Seychelles's figure about 3.6 times UNICEF: Europe and Central Asia Programme Countries's.
Across all 12 years both countries report, Seychelles has been ahead every year.
Seychelles ranks 35th and UNICEF: Europe and Central Asia Programme Countries ranks 38th of 208 countries.
Seychelles has averaged higher in every one of the 2 decades both report.
